What Are Orthopedic Work Boots and Who Needs Them?

Orthopedic work boots are specially designed footwear that provide enhanced support, comfort, and protection for individuals who spend long hours on their feet, particularly in demanding work environments.

  • Arch Support: These boots feature built-in arch support that helps to distribute weight evenly across the foot, reducing strain on the arches and preventing conditions like plantar fasciitis.
  • Cushioned Insoles: Many orthopedic work boots come with cushioned insoles that provide additional comfort and shock absorption, making them ideal for those who work on hard surfaces for extended periods.
  • Stability and Traction: Designed with slip-resistant outsoles, these boots ensure stability and grip, which is essential for workers in environments where slipping or falling is a risk.
  • Durability: Orthopedic work boots are made from high-quality materials that withstand wear and tear, making them a long-lasting investment for those in physically demanding jobs.
  • Wide Fit Options: Many orthopedic styles accommodate wider foot shapes, which is vital for individuals with foot conditions like bunions or those who require extra toe room.
  • Safety Features: In addition to comfort, these boots often include safety features such as steel toes or composite toes, protecting the feet from heavy objects and electrical hazards.

Individuals who benefit from orthopedic work boots include construction workers, warehouse staff, healthcare professionals, and anyone whose job requires prolonged standing or walking on hard surfaces. They are especially essential for those who have pre-existing foot conditions or are at risk of developing them due to their work environments.

What Key Features Should Men Consider When Choosing Orthopedic Work Boots?

When choosing the best orthopedic work boots for men, several key features should be considered to ensure comfort, support, and safety.

  • Arch Support: Proper arch support is essential for reducing foot fatigue and preventing pain associated with flat feet or high arches. Look for boots that offer contoured insoles or removable footbeds that allow for custom orthotics if needed.
  • Cushioning: Adequate cushioning in the sole and insole of the boots can absorb shock and provide comfort during long hours on your feet. Materials like EVA foam or gel inserts can enhance cushioning and improve overall comfort.
  • Toe Protection: Safety toe caps, such as steel or composite, are critical for protecting the toes from heavy objects and potential injuries. Depending on the work environment, choose boots with the appropriate level of toe protection to meet safety standards.
  • Slip Resistance: Many work environments can be hazardous due to wet or oily surfaces, so slip-resistant outsoles are a must. Look for rubber soles with specific tread patterns designed to provide maximum grip and stability.
  • Water Resistance: For jobs that involve exposure to moisture, waterproof or water-resistant boots help keep feet dry and comfortable. Features like sealed seams and waterproof membranes can prevent water from seeping in.
  • Weight: The weight of the boots can affect overall comfort, especially during long shifts. Lighter boots can reduce fatigue, so consider options made from lightweight materials without sacrificing durability and support.
  • Breathability: Proper ventilation is important to keep feet dry and prevent overheating, especially in warmer conditions. Look for boots that incorporate breathable materials or mesh panels to enhance airflow.
  • Fit: A proper fit is crucial for comfort and support, so ensure the boots allow for enough room in the toe box and a snug fit around the heel. It’s advisable to try on boots with the socks you would wear at work to ensure the best fit.

Why Is Slip Resistance Crucial for Men’s Orthopedic Work Boots?

Slip resistance is crucial for men’s orthopedic work boots because it significantly reduces the risk of workplace accidents, which can lead to serious injuries or even fatalities.

According to the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A), slips, trips, and falls are among the leading causes of workplace injuries, accounting for over 25% of reported claims. Ensuring that work boots have adequate slip resistance can prevent these incidents, particularly in environments that are prone to wet, oily, or uneven surfaces.

The underlying mechanism involves the design and materials of the boot’s outsole. Slip-resistant soles are typically made from rubber compounds that provide better traction compared to standard soles. The tread patterns also play a significant role, as deeper grooves can channel away liquids, enhancing grip on slippery surfaces. When men wear orthopedic work boots with effective slip resistance, they are less likely to lose their footing, which directly correlates to a reduction in accidents on the job.

Moreover, the importance of slip resistance extends beyond immediate safety; it also affects productivity and morale. When workers feel secure in their footwear, they can focus on their tasks rather than worrying about potential slips and falls. This psychological aspect further emphasizes the necessity of high-quality, slip-resistant orthopedic work boots in various occupational settings, particularly those that involve physical labor.

How Can Men Extend the Life of Their Orthopedic Work Boots?

Men can extend the life of their orthopedic work boots through several practical maintenance and care strategies.

  • Regular Cleaning: Keeping the boots clean helps prevent the buildup of dirt and grime that can wear down materials over time.
  • Proper Drying: Allowing boots to dry naturally after exposure to moisture prevents materials from cracking and deteriorating.
  • Use of Waterproofing Products: Applying waterproofing sprays or treatments helps protect the boots from water damage and extends their lifespan.
  • Rotation of Footwear: Alternating between multiple pairs of boots can reduce wear and allow each pair to rest and maintain its shape.
  • Replacement of Insoles: Regularly replacing worn-out insoles can enhance comfort and support, helping to maintain the structure of the boot.
  • Inspection for Damage: Regularly checking for signs of wear, such as loose stitching or sole separation, allows for early repairs to prevent further damage.
  • Storage in a Cool, Dry Place: Proper storage prevents moisture buildup and mold growth, which can degrade the boots over time.
  • Avoiding Excessive Weight: Being mindful of how much weight the boots carry can prevent unnecessary strain and prolong their functional life.

Regular cleaning not only keeps the boots looking good but also helps maintain their integrity by removing substances that can degrade the materials. Use a soft brush or damp cloth to wipe down surfaces and ensure that all dirt is removed. For deeper cleaning, using a specialized cleaner appropriate for the boot material can be beneficial.

Proper drying is crucial, especially after exposure to wet conditions. Men should avoid placing boots near direct heat sources like radiators or fireplaces as this can cause the materials to warp. Instead, letting them air dry at room temperature helps maintain their shape and prevents cracking.

Utilizing waterproofing products is an effective way to create a barrier against water and other elements that can cause damage. Regular application of a quality waterproofing spray or cream can significantly enhance the durability of the boots, especially in wet working environments.

Rotating footwear allows each pair of boots to rest, which is essential for maintaining their shape and structural integrity. This practice also helps to reduce the cumulative wear that occurs from constant use, which can lead to early deterioration.

Replacing insoles periodically is important as they provide critical support and cushioning. Worn-out insoles can lead to discomfort and altered walking patterns, which can negatively affect both the boots and the wearer’s feet over time.

Frequent inspections for damage allow for timely repairs, which can prevent minor issues from becoming significant problems. Men should pay attention to areas prone to wear, such as the toe cap, seams, and soles, and address any issues as soon as they are noticed.

Proper storage of boots in a cool, dry place is essential to prevent moisture damage. Using boot trees or stuffing them with newspaper can help maintain their shape and absorb excess moisture, which is particularly important in humid environments.

Finally, being mindful of the weight that boots are subjected to can prolong their life. Carrying excessive loads can stress the materials and cause premature wear, so it’s advisable to use appropriate lifting techniques and equipment when necessary to reduce the strain on the footwear.
